Abstract

We map the parameter space that leads to stable Z-vortices in the electroweak model. For sin2 θW = 0.23, we find that the strings are unstable for a Higgs mass larger than 24 GeV. Given the latest constraints on the Higgs mass from LEP, this shows that, if the standard electroweak model is realized in Nature, the Z-vortex (in the bare model) is unstable.
